Hyperfine (NASDAQ:HYPR – Get Free Report) is projected to post its Q4 2025 results before the market opens on Wednesday, March 18th. Analysts expect Hyperfine to post earnings of ($0.08) per share and revenue of $5.30 million for the quarter. Hyperfine Stock Down 2.6%
Shares of Hyperfine stock opened at $1.14 on Monday. Hyperfine has a twelve month low of $0.53 and a twelve month high of $2.22. The business has a 50-day moving average price of $1.13 and a 200-day moving average price of $1.20. The firm has a market cap of $110.77 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-2.19 and a beta of 1.09.

About Hyperfine
Hyperfine, Inc (NASDAQ: HYPR) is a medical technology company focused on expanding access to advanced neuroimaging through its portable mag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) system. The company’s flagship product, Swoop®, is designed to enable bedside MRI scanning in a wide range of clinical environments, including emergency departments, intensive care units and outpatient clinics. By leveraging a compact, high-performance permanent magnet and a custom-designed gradient system, Hyperfine aims to reduce the logistical and financial barriers associated with traditional, large-scale MRI installations.
The Swoop system features a lightweight, wheeled design that can be maneuvered directly to a patient’s bedside, allowing clinicians to conduct diagnostic imaging without the need to transport critically ill or immobile patients.
